MARKET COMMENTARY
May-19-2025 08:59
Pre Session
Mid Session
End Session
Benchmark indices Nifty 50 and Sensex are set for a muted open in trade on Monday, May 19, as weak global cues impacted investor sentiment. Strong inflows from foreign institutional investors (FIIs), Moody’s downgrade of the US credit rating, and mixed global cues are expected to influence the sentiment of Indian benchmark indices—Nifty50 and Sensex—on Monday, the first trading day of the week. On Friday, the 30-share benchmark index ended at 82330.59 down by -200.15 points or by -0.24 % and then NSE Nifty was at 25019.8 down by -42.3 points or by -0.17 %.
On the global front, Wall Street futures dipped on Monday, the dollar weakened, and U.S. Treasury yields edged higher following Moody’s downgrade of the U.S. credit rating, reflecting market concerns over unpredictable economic policies.
U.S. equity futures fell 0.7 percent after Moody’s lowered the country’s credit rating from Aaa to Aa1 on Friday. The dollar index declined 0.3 percent, while Treasuries opened mostly unchanged. Markets in Japan, South Korea, and Australia also began the week on a subdued note.
Asian markets traded mostly lower on Monday ahead of key regional economic data. The MSCI Asia-Pacific index excluding Japan slipped 0.2 percent. Japan’s Nikkei 225 declined 0.54 percent, while the Topix fell 0.36 percent. South Korea’s Kospi dropped 0.47 percent and the Kosdaq shed 0.77 percent. Futures for Hong Kong’s Hang Seng also signaled a weak start.
